Design IoT jobs for rapid large scale device updates with advanced device group target patterns

Customer IoT applications require rapid over the air (OTA) updates to maintain the state of their IoT things. This becomes increasingly important as IoT fleets grow. Jobs for AWS IoT Device Management is a feature to push updates to targeted edge devices. Each job targets devices in static or dynamic AWS IoT thing groups. Static […]

Migrating connected device fleets to AWS with Custom Domains for AWS IoT Core

Introduction AWS launched Configurable Endpoints with Custom Domains for AWS IoT Core, a new capability that allows customers to customize the behavior of their AWS IoT Core data endpoints with custom domain names. Custom Domains enable customers to register their original custom domain names and associated server certificates to their AWS IoT Core endpoints. This […]
